Leon lost against Godby back in December of 2024 and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Saturday. The Leon Lions were beaten by the Godby Cougars 55-15. The Lions have now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
Godby got their victory on the backs of several key players, but it was Logan Cornelius out in front who went 6 of 14 en route to 12 points along with eight rebounds and five blocks. That's the most blocks Cornelius has posted since back in December of 2023. Aniyah Lewis was another key player, putting up eight points in addition to 11 steals and six boards.
Leon's defeat dropped their record down to 8-13. As for Godby, their win was their fifth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 13-5.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Leon has already played their next game (against North Florida Christian), but no score has been uploaded at the time of writing. Godby will head out on the road to challenge Rickards at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Rickards is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 52.1 points per game this season.
